**Alert: QRL-RELEVANCE-DRIFT** — Fires when the Quenby search scorer's live NDCG drops more than 5% from the baseline recorded in the relevance tuning notes. Typically indicates an unreviewed boost-weight change or index schema drift. Security relevance: tuning parameters are modifiable via the ops console, so confirm the change was authored by a member of the Ranking Guild before dismissing. Current tuning notes, change history, and approver list are maintained on this page.

runbook for yadup-fahif: https://jira.qorvelcorp.internal/spaces/spaces/spaces/b46212397071

Subject: Dark mode rollout — what to watch

Hi, since you're new on call and coordinating with the release manager: dark-mode support ships to the Opaline admin dashboard behind a flag this Thursday. Known risks are unthemed chart legends and contrast issues on the audit log view. If users report unreadable panels, flip the flag off per-tenant rather than globally; it's reversible without a deploy. The flag names, affected views, and rollback checklist are on the internal page below.

wiki page, bawig-yawep: https://jenkins.nelvrotech.local/ticket/build/projects/view/view/pages/view/a285c2b5588ad4f337d9b5f2

**14:22** — Okay, so here's where it got messy. The Larkspur component library shipped 4.2.0 with a breaking prop rename but was tagged as a minor bump. Three downstream teams at Quillbrook auto-updated overnight and their builds went red by morning. Priya rolled the registry back to 4.1.9 and pinned consumers while we sorted out a proper 5.0.0 release. For the record, the last known-good artifact came from this build.

session token of kahog-bahif = htk9_f63daec35

Ticket: Configuration drift — Givenote receipt mailer

During Tuesday's audit we found the Givenote donation-receipt mailer in production has diverged from the values tracked in our config repository. Specifically, the retry window and template cache settings were changed directly on the host, likely during the Fernhall outage response in March, and never backported. Receipts are still sending, but behavior no longer matches staging, which complicates testing. For reference at the sync, the intended production configuration is as follows.

config for bahop-baduf:
[kasion]
team = lamath
access_code = ac_d807e5
host = kasion.paliqcloud.corp
port = 4000
owner = julix.tamvan
peer = frair.qorvelsoft.local